Output 71d605548aff8582a11e4e4d725bc6b5a0e3cf7ccf00fa104aa050fb561d5bb2:0

value
2092072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96160b2cbef8453da7ca80c59d53b82abebcfda4 OP_EQUAL
address
3FNbgwMwRqy5QErxuTMiBTazAAKKLXAeK2
transaction
71d605548aff8582a11e4e4d725bc6b5a0e3cf7ccf00fa104aa050fb561d5bb2
confirmations
266534
spent
true